About Bendit
The surname Bendit is of German origin and is derived from the Middle High German word "bendel," meaning "ribbon" or "band." It is an occupational surname that likely originated as a nickname for someone who made or sold ribbons or bands. Over time, the surname Bendit has evolved and may have variations in spelling and pronunciation across different regions.
